> Note, too, that a larger lifting body needs to bank less to execute the same turn as a craft with more loading.
This is not really helpful for passenger comfort. For a turn to be comfortable, you want the turn to be such that the effective force the passengers feel has no sideways (relative to the passengers) component, and the required roll angle is only a function of the velocity and turning radius. The aircraft design is irrelevant.
